Conflict Theory
A sociological perspective that sees social life as a competition, focusing on the struggle for resources, power, and inequality.
Socialization
The process by which individuals learn and adopt the norms, values, behaviors, and social skills appropriate to their society.

Religious Socialization
The process by which individuals are taught and internalize the beliefs, practices, values, and norms of a religious tradition.
